Le serveur racine : Fonction et importance pour l'Internet

Introduction aux serveurs racines et à leur rôle central sur Internet

Un serveur racine est un élément central du système de noms de domaine (DNS) et joue un rôle crucial dans le fonctionnement d'Internet. Ces serveurs constituent le niveau supérieur de la structure hiérarchique du DNS et sont responsables de la résolution des noms de domaine en adresses IP. Sans les serveurs racines, la navigation sur Internet telle que nous la connaissons aujourd'hui ne serait pas possible.

Fonction et tâches d'un serveur racine

La tâche principale d'un serveur racine est de répondre aux demandes concernant les domaines de premier niveau (TLD) et de les transmettre aux serveurs de noms compétents. Pour ce faire, ils utilisent un fichier petit mais crucial : le fichier de la zone racine. Ce fichier d'environ 2 Mo contient les noms et les adresses IP de tous les serveurs de noms de domaines de premier niveau tels que .de, .com ou .org.

Lorsqu'un utilisateur saisit une adresse web dans son navigateur, un processus complexe de résolution de noms est initié :

1. vérifier le cache DNS local : Tout d'abord, le navigateur vérifie si des informations sur le domaine saisi sont disponibles dans le cache DNS local.
2. contacter le résolveur DNS : Si ce n'est pas le cas, le résolveur DNS du fournisseur d'accès à Internet s'adresse à un serveur racine.
3. réponse du serveur racine : le serveur racine répond en fournissant des informations sur le serveur de domaine de premier niveau compétent.
4. contacter le serveur TLD : Le résolveur DNS contacte alors le serveur TLD pour plus d'informations.
5. détermination de l'adresse IP : Enfin, l'adresse IP du site web demandé est déterminée et le navigateur peut établir la connexion.

Il est important de comprendre que les serveurs racines n'effectuent pas eux-mêmes la résolution de noms. Ils coordonnent le processus en renvoyant vers les serveurs TLD compétents, qui gèrent ensuite la suite de la demande.

Structure et répartition des serveurs racines

Il existe 13 serveurs racines logiques dans le monde entier, désignés par les lettres A à M. Ils sont tous gérés par des organisations différentes. Ils sont exploités par différentes organisations et sont répartis à l'échelle mondiale afin de garantir une haute disponibilité et une sécurité contre les pannes. Grâce à l'utilisation de la technologie anycast, il existe en fait des centaines de serveurs physiques qui fonctionnent comme des copies de ces 13 serveurs racine logiques.

La répartition des serveurs racines entre différents opérateurs et sites permet d'assurer la stabilité et la sécurité de l'ensemble du système DNS. Si un serveur tombe en panne ou est attaqué, les autres peuvent prendre le relais et maintenir ainsi le bon fonctionnement d'Internet. Cette structure décentralisée est essentielle pour éviter les goulets d'étranglement et maintenir les temps de latence à un niveau bas.

En plus de la répartition géographique, les serveurs racines sont hébergés dans différents centres de données qui disposent de connexions électriques et Internet redondantes. Cela permet de garantir une disponibilité continue, même en cas de panne technique.

Importance des serveurs racines pour la sécurité sur Internet

Les serveurs racines jouent un rôle crucial dans la sécurité et la stabilité d'Internet. Ils sont une cible privilégiée pour les attaques DDoS (Distributed Denial of Service), au cours desquelles les pirates tentent de surcharger les serveurs avec un flot de demandes. Pour résister à de telles attaques, les serveurs racines disposent d'un matériel performant et de mécanismes de sécurité sophistiqués.

En outre, le fichier de la zone racine est signé de manière cryptographique par DNSSEC (Domain Name System Security Extensions). Cela empêche les pirates de faire circuler de faux enregistrements DNS et de rediriger les utilisateurs vers des sites Web frauduleux. Les DNSSEC contribuent donc largement à l'intégrité et à l'authenticité des réponses DNS.

Un autre aspect de la sécurité est la surveillance et la journalisation du trafic de données vers et depuis les serveurs racines. Grâce à une surveillance continue, les menaces potentielles peuvent être détectées et contrées à temps. En outre, des mises à jour de sécurité et des correctifs sont régulièrement mis en œuvre afin de combler les failles et de garantir la protection des serveurs.

Gestion et contrôle des serveurs racines

La gestion des serveurs racines et du fichier de la zone racine est soumise à des contrôles stricts. L'Internet Corporation for Assigned Names and Numbers (ICANN) joue un rôle central à cet égard. Elle coordonne l'attribution des adresses IP et des noms de domaine et surveille le fonctionnement du système DNS.

La gestion effective du fichier de la zone racine est assurée par l'Internet Assigned Numbers Authority (IANA), une division de l'ICANN. Les modifications apportées à la zone racine, telles que l'ajout de nouveaux domaines de premier niveau, sont soumises à un processus de vérification rigoureux afin de garantir l'intégrité du système. Ce processus comprend plusieurs étapes de vérification et d'approbation par différents comités et experts.

De plus, plusieurs organisations internationales et gouvernements travaillent ensemble pour rendre la gestion des serveurs racines transparente et coopérative. Cela contribue à renforcer la confiance dans le système DNS et à garantir une acceptation globale.

Défis et avenir des serveurs racines

Avec l'importance croissante d'Internet dans tous les domaines de la vie, les défis pour le système de serveur racine augmentent également. Le nombre croissant d'utilisateurs d'Internet et d'appareils en réseau entraîne un trafic de données toujours plus important que les serveurs racines doivent gérer. Cela nécessite des investissements continus dans l'infrastructure et l'évolutivité des serveurs.

En outre, l'introduction de nouvelles technologies comme IPv6 et de protocoles de sécurité DNS plus avancés (par exemple DNSSEC) nécessite des adaptations de l'infrastructure des serveurs racines. Les opérateurs s'efforcent en permanence d'améliorer les performances et la sécurité de leurs systèmes afin de rester en phase avec ces évolutions.

Une autre question importante est la répartition géographique et politique des serveurs racines. Bien que des copies physiques des serveurs existent dans le monde entier, le contrôle du système est critiqué par certains pays comme étant trop centré sur les États-Unis. Des efforts sont faits pour internationaliser la gestion des serveurs racines et obtenir ainsi une représentation mondiale plus large. Cela devrait garantir qu'aucune nation individuelle n'ait trop d'influence sur l'infrastructure mondiale d'Internet.

La durabilité et la consommation d'énergie des serveurs racines font également l'objet d'une attention croissante. Les opérateurs misent de plus en plus sur du matériel à faible consommation d'énergie et sur des sources d'énergie renouvelables afin de réduire l'empreinte écologique de l'infrastructure DNS.

Innovations et développements technologiques

L'évolution technologique continue apporte de nouvelles possibilités et de nouveaux défis pour les serveurs racines. L'une des innovations les plus significatives est l'intégration de l'intelligence artificielle (IA) pour optimiser le traitement des requêtes et améliorer la sécurité. L'IA peut contribuer à détecter plus rapidement les anomalies dans le trafic de données et à réagir de manière proactive aux menaces potentielles.

Par ailleurs, les outils d'automatisation sont de plus en plus utilisés afin de rendre la gestion et la maintenance des serveurs racines plus efficaces. Les systèmes automatisés peuvent prendre en charge les tâches de routine et minimiser les erreurs humaines, ce qui augmente la fiabilité et la disponibilité des serveurs.

L'implémentation d'IPv6 est également une étape décisive pour répondre à la demande croissante d'adresses IP et pour rendre l'architecture du réseau à l'épreuve du temps. IPv6 offre un nombre quasi illimité d'adresses IP et améliore l'efficacité de la transmission des données sur le réseau.

Coopération et gouvernance mondiales

La gestion des serveurs racines nécessite une étroite coopération mondiale entre différentes organisations, gouvernements et opérateurs privés. Cette coopération est essentielle pour garantir une infrastructure DNS stable et sûre.

Les structures de gouvernance sont développées en permanence afin de répondre aux exigences changeantes d'Internet. Des comités et des groupes de travail internationaux s'efforcent d'établir des normes et des meilleures pratiques qui permettent une gestion uniforme et coordonnée des serveurs racines.

Un aspect important de la coopération mondiale est la transparence dans les processus de décision. L'ouverture et l'obligation de rendre des comptes sont nécessaires pour instaurer la confiance dans la gestion du système DNS et empêcher les abus ou les manipulations.

Conclusion : le rôle indispensable des serveurs racines sur Internet

Les serveurs racines sont le fondement du système de noms de domaine et donc de l'ensemble d'Internet. Leur fonction d'autorité suprême dans la résolution des noms fait d'eux un élément critique de l'infrastructure globale d'Internet. La structure complexe et la gestion rigoureuse des serveurs racines garantissent la stabilité et la sécurité du système DNS.

Malgré les défis posés par l'augmentation du trafic de données et les nouvelles technologies, le système de serveur racine a prouvé sa robustesse et sa capacité d'adaptation. Le développement et l'amélioration continus de l'infrastructure du serveur racine sont essentiels pour garantir le bon fonctionnement et la sécurité d'Internet à l'avenir également.

Pour les internautes, le travail des serveurs racines reste généralement invisible, mais sans eux, la navigation sur le web ne serait pas fluide. Comprendre la fonction et l'importance des serveurs racines permet de mieux appréhender la structure complexe d'Internet et de prendre conscience de l'importance d'une infrastructure DNS stable et sûre. Les investissements dans le développement et la protection des serveurs racines sont donc essentiels pour l'avenir de l'internet mondial.

Derniers articles